EqUIPMENT LIMITATIONS
to avoid physical and equipment damage when using the atn
pVS-14 and atn 6015, carefully read and understand the following
safety precautions.
• The equipment requires some night light (moonlight, starlight,
etc.) to operate. the level of performance depends upon the
level of light.
• Night light is reduced by passing cloud cover, while operating
under trees, in building shadows, etc.
• The equipment is less effective viewing into shadows and other
darkened areas.
• The equipment is less effective through rain, fog, sleet, snow
or smoke.
• The equipment will not "see" through dense smoke.
NOTES
• At operating temperatures below -20°C (-4°F), alkaline bat-
teries are not recommended, as operating life will be severely
reduced. Lithium-iron disulfide 1.5V AA batteries or equivalent
should be used below -20°C (-4°F).
• The purpose of the illuminator is to view at close distance up
to 3 meters when additional illumination is needed.
CAUTION
• The ATN PVS-14 and ATN 6015 are a precision optical instru-
ment and must be handled carefully at all times to prevent
damage.
• Be careful when leaving the helmet mount in the flipped
up position or removing the helmet mount from the helmet,
damage can result.
